Book excerpt: Excerpt from Walpole a Study in Politics The following pages comprise the substance of a lecture delivered, at the invitation of the Syndicate, before the Fourth Summer Meeting of Cambridge University Extension Students in August 1893. Two great critics have recently expounded at length the importance of Walpole's career; but, if I may venture to say so, their very greatness appears to have rendered their interpretation dangerously subjective. They seem to have attributed to Walpole a subtlety and a foresight which belong rather to their own ripe judgments than to his practical needs. I have tried to look at matters solely from Walpole's standpoint, and this must be my excuse for venturing on a short account of a career fraught with the greatest consequences to English politics.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Whigs and Cities is the first major study of the urban politics of the early Hanoverian era. The book challenges the view that the political nation was of minimal significance, highlighting the critical contribution of the larger towns to the agitations which beset Walpole and swept Pitt topower. At the same time the book is attentive to the different rhythms and trajectories of urban politics and seeks to show, through a study of Bristol, Norwich, and the metropolis, the relative strength of the opposition sentiment and its social configurations, the persistence of local antagonisms,and the interplay of economic interest and political clientage. It ends with a discussion of crowds and political festivals which sheds new light on the grass-roots dynamics of urban political culture.

Book excerpt: This engaging study explores how the works of Shakespeare, Milton, Swift, and others were taken up by caricaturists as a means of helping the eighteenth-century British public make sense of political issues, outrages, and personalities. The first in-depth exploration of the relationship between literature and visual satire in this period, David Taylor’s book explores how great texts, seen through the lens of visual parody, shape how we understand the political world. It offers a fascinating, novel approach to literary history.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: "During Sir Robert Walpole's term as "Prime Minister" exorbitant amounts of money were spent on propaganda in support of his administration. Since nearly all the major writers of the period adopted an anti-government stance, however, historians have shown far more interest in the organization and contents of opposition propaganda than in its pro-government counterpart. This book is the first comprehensive study of the literature published in support of Walpole's administration, and explores important pro-government themes, and also explains how the propaganda network was organized and what precisely the Old Corps Whig leadership hoped to achieve."--BOOK JACKET.Title Summary field provided by Blackwell North America, Inc.
